Andy Patrylick

of Paris, AR

February 3, 1955 - July 9, 2017

Andy Patrylick, 62 of Paris, Arkansas passed away on Sunday, July 9, 2017 in Fort Smith, Arkansas. He was born on February 3, 1955 in Pottsville, Pennsylvania to his parents Andy and Wanda Patrylick. Andy was an entrepreneur of all things and worked in the gas an oil field for over forty years. He was of the Catholic Faith.

He is preceded in death by his parents Andy and Wanda Patrylick.

He is survived by his wife of thirty four years, Debbie Patrylick; one son, Jacob Patrylick and wife Madison of Fort Worth, Texas; one sister, Joan Patrylick of Cleveland, Ohio; two grandchildren, Meridian and Camilla Patrylick of Fort Worth, Texas and his loving dog Lucy.

There will be a Celebration of Life held at a later date. Cremation arrangements are under the direction of Roller Funeral Home.
